Knap Tours is a safari travel company specializing in budget and mid-range tours across South Africa, Botswana, and Namibia. The company offers game drives, safari walks, cultural tours, and reliable private and shared transfer services. Guests are taken to iconic destinations including Kruger, Madikwe, Panorama Route, Garden Route, Okavango Delta, Chobe, Sossusvlei, and the Namib Desert, combining wildlife, landscapes, culture, and seamless travel experiences.

A wonderful experience, personalised, well organised and a brilliant guide.
We were somewhat cautious about booking an "organised" tour having only done so once previously and been greatly disappointed. Not so on this occasion! From starting the booking process Knap Tours were attentive and responsive and communication was superb. We were picked up from our Cape Town Hotel by our Tour Guide, Macdonald, and, as good fortune would have it, we were the only people on the tour so had a lovely comfortable SUV to ourselves with Macdonald. He proved himself to be an excellent driver (this comment from someone who is a lousy passenger!), very flexible and cogniscent of our interests and an amusing companion. We are both less young than we once were (76 and 82) and he tailored the activities with this in mind!
All accommodation was excellent and of a high standard and each day we took Macdonald's recommendation of restaurants and experienced a variety of different cuisines, without exception enjoying every one.
We visited Mossel Bay, Botlierskop Private Game Reserve, Knysna, Bloukrans Bridge (where we declined the opportunity to Bungee Jump!), Tsitsikamma Forest (where with the encouragement and accompaniment of Macdonald one of us managed the River Mouth Walk!), Jeffrey's Bay, Addo Elephant National Park and Oudtschoorn. It's difficult to pick out highlights but and Botlierskop Game Reserve was really beautiful and had a good variety of game and we were able to see some fascinating interaction between species. We finished with a sundowner in the peace and quiet observing the wildlife. Driving through the Garden Route was a lovely experience but, scenically, driving through the Klein Karoo was amazing, such different and spectacular scenery and quite unexpected. We had to miss one highlight which was Cango Caves but, due to recent storms, the road had been washed away.
The tour was really good value, not grossly expensive but of a high standard. We really cannot recommend Knap Tours enough and look forward to perhaps taking another tour with them on our next visit to South Africa.
